- Piet (8/5): - What you see is what you get: a well-maintained historical hanok house in the countryside at a very reasonable price. Shared bathroom and toilets are of good quality and very clean. Friendly and available landlord. Not the perfect stay during winter or heavy rain. In these weather conditions you will have to stay in your small bedroom.

- Agnieszka (10/5): Great stay, highly recommend picking this place. - My stay was absolutely brilliant and I wish I booked more than just one night. It is located a bit away from Andong but the village is very lovely and safe (keep in mind there are not many restaurants around though as it is a bit of a rural area). There is also a beautiful temple just 10min walk from the hanok.
Hanok is beautiful, very well kept and clean. Breakfast provided is rather basic but very tasty. The owner is absolutely fantastic, he can give you loads of tips what to see in Andong. If you have a chance to stay here, do it. Everything was spot on, no complaints.

- Mylem (8/5): A relaxing getaway with lovely hospitality - The house is located in a peaceful and very quiet part of the mountain amongst farming land. It's a nice area if you want to unwind from the city and experience old style accommodation. Getting there is easy by bus or taxi, about 15 - 20 mins. We particularly enjoyed taking the bus route downtown as we got to meet the locals along the way and enjoy the scenery. The house is far away from shops and restaurants, so be sure to plan your meal times in advance. Mr Lee was very welcoming and accommodating. We were lucky to experience the place on a sunny day and also a rainy one, each time it was tranquil and cosy.

- Julie (9/5): A wonderful traditional house set in the countryside - This is a traditional house in the true sense and you get to experience the real deal including sleeping on mats on the floor. The house is set in the countryside and Mr Lee is a lovely welcoming host. There is currently only 1 bathroom/toilet/wet room that services all 4 rooms so you need to share. Currently a new bathroom is being built and should be finished before the end of the year or maybe sooner.
There are lots of steps and uneven surfaces that need to be navigated to get to your room and in and out of the house. If you have knee or back issues then you might need to seriously consider if you can stay here.

- Corinna (9/5): Cozy night in a traditional corean house. - We are a family of 6 and occupied most of the rooms. The house is very cozy, each room has space for two and the luggage was in the living area. The rooms are separated by sliding doors. In the middle there is a courtyard, around which are also located the bathroom and the breakfast room. Everything was clean and the breakfast delicious. It is the house of the owners progenitors, that he did renovate and now rents out. As it was raining, we could not fully enjoy the stay. The place was out of the way, but we had a car, so for us no problem.
